Best Buy

Best Buy is an electronics retailer that sells products and services like televisions, computers and audio-video systems, mobiles, appliances and much more. The headquarters of the company is in Richfield, Minnesota. It employs over 100,000 people across the United States and Canada.

The stores of the company are also recognized for their outstanding customer service. The company offers its members free shipping and a comprehensive return policy. The company offers exclusive sales and deals for customers who sign up for the My Best Buy Program.

In the early 2000s, Best Buy acquired Magnolia Audio Video and Future Shop, two chains of high-end audio-video stores. Both Magnolia which had 19 stores in Washington State, Oregon and California, and Future Shop, with more than 100 stores across Canada had a wide variety of digital goods. Both chains offered Geek Squad tech support and home installation and design services.

Best Buy introduced "Concept II" which was a brand new store concept. The stores were bigger, brighter and more stylish, and the salespeople were not paid commissions. The move was not well received by employees and suppliers.

Wayfair

Wayfair is a marketplace for furniture, home decor and other products. It sells over 14 million items on five websites, and has 80 "house brand" categories to merchandise and categorize items. It doesn't produce any of its products, but rather cooperates with other businesses to supply them and then drops ship the orders from the warehouse of the supplier to the doorstep of the customer. The company offers an exchange policy and customer service.

In 2002, the company was founded by Niraj Shah and Steve Conine, Wayfair is a pioneer of the model of cheapest online shopping uk-only retail for furniture for homes. They set out to create an online destination where anyone could find everything needed to make their home feel like home. Wayfair's wide range of home products makes it a formidable competitor to stores such as Williams Sonoma, RH and Bed Bath & Beyond.
